England wins 1st Test match against India 2025: Ben Duckett century leads England to 1st Test victory.
India vs. England 2025 Test Match Updates: and Performances.
ICC Trophy 2025: South Africa Historic win ICC Trophy:
Choosing the right game type to play
Playing roulette on the go
Roulette Guide